[MAP] Johnson's Europe. New York: Johnson and Browning, c. 1861. [10390] Large double-plate hand-colored map, 46 x 67.5 cm (18 x 26 3/4 inches), suitable for framing. There is a one inch repair at the bottom margin of the fold from the back side and reinforced about six inches on the back side. There are a few small black spots/blemishes. Will ship folded at center, as found. Removed from a bound volume, Johnson's New Illustrated Family Atlas. Good.  This map shows roads, rivers, counties, and locales. The countries and districts are hand-painted in colors. It looks very different from today. The routes of explorers with the date of exploration are marked out in the seas. The Johnson and Browning imprint dates this map between 1860 and 1862.  Alvin Jewett Johnson (1827-1884), b. Wallingford, Vermont; school teacher, for some years a book and map seller for J. H.
